Full Weeks and Single-Day Options
Whether a camp is booked as a whole session or by the day depends on the camp, so it's worth checking the one you have in mind rather than assuming.
Summer camps run as full-week sessions, Monday–Friday, and that's how we recommend attending: the days build on each other, campers settle in with their coaches and their group, and the week is designed as a whole.
Seasonal and holiday camps are priced by the day. A one-day camp is a single day's rate. Where a session runs several days you can often choose just the days you want, and booking the whole session may come with a discount. When a session offers that choice, you'll see a day picker on its sign-up page.
Within a full-week session we don't split the week into individual days or half-days, and we can't prorate for a day your camper misses. If your child needs to arrive late or leave early, see Late Drop-Off or Early Pick-Up.
